Ordinals
beta
Sat 345092671003963
decimal
69018.2671003963
degree
0°69018′474″2671003963‴
percentile
16.432984351598336%
name
lkeppdhnprq
cycle
0
epoch
0
period
34
block
69018
offset
2671003963
timestamp
2010-07-19 08:04:53 UTC
rarity
common
prev
next